    Abstract: Provided herein is 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-diol, which is a compound represented by formula I, or an enantiomer or a raceme thereof. The 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-diol is prepared with a 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-dicarbaldehyde derivative as a starting material through a Baeyer-Villiger oxidation rearrangement reaction and an alkaline hydrolysis reaction. The 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-diol comprises two gem-dimethyl groups and is a key intermediate for preparing corresponding 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-based monophosphine ligands, such as phosphonite ligands, phosphite ligands, phosphoramidite ester ligands, phosphoric acid and phsophonamidate. The 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-diol skeleton provided herein could be used in chemical industry and has economic practicality and industrial application prospects.

    Abstract: Provided are a 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-based monophosphine ligand and intermediates thereof, and preparation methods and uses of the same. The monophosphine ligand is a compound represented by formula I or formula I?, or an enantiomer, a raceme or a diastereoisomer thereof, including phosphonite ligands, phosphite ligands, phosphoramidite ester ligands, phosphoric acid and phosphonic amide. The monophosphine ligand is prepared with a known 3,3,3?,3?-tetramethyl-1,1?-spirobiindane-7,7?-diol derivative as a raw material through a scheme in which the compound presented by formula II acts as an intermediate.
